Normal Size Stand Up Shower. Measures 60 x 30, though size options can vary widely, typically up to 60 x 42 for a rectangular shower and 42 x 42 for a square one. To comply with ada accessibility requirements, a standard shower must be 36×36 inches. The standard size for a. What are standard shower sizes? The most common dimensions for a freestanding shower are 36 inches by 60 inches. What does the code say? The international residential code allows shower sizes to a minimum of 30 x 30. Smaller freestanding shower dimensions are. That is, of course, the absolute smallest size you would want to design a shower to be, and should only be considered if you’re tight on space. The standard shower size is 36 x 36 inches or 9 square feet in compliance with the requirements of the ada. Otherwise, you’ll probably want something larger.
